Grace Kelly's Biography

AttributeDetails
Full NameGrace Pauline Kelley
Date of BirthJune 21, 1996
ParentsWynonna Judd and Arch Kelley III
OccupationMusician, Artist
Notable WorksIndependent singles and collaborations
Personal InterestsArt, Music, Tattoo Culture
